Uh, oldest helmet standard is Snell *90* for Solo II as of 1/1/01

The rule Howard cited (4.3.1) says "current and two immediately preceding
Snell Foundation standards."

With Snell certifying helmets to a 2000 standard (as of last month), 2000
now becomes the current standard.  The two previous are 1995 and 1990.

1985 helmets are good in Solo II to the end of this year.

(Note the ROAD RACING standard is different -- generally current and ONE
previous. 2000 GCR 17.23.2 specifically specifices Snell SA90 or later.
Don't be surprised if 2001 GCR specifies Snell SA95 or later, but I've seen
no announcement to that yet. Also note, Road Racing requires an SA helmet,
Solo II may use SA or M helmets).
